The Origin of Moissanite

Moissanite has an intriguing origin that adds to its allure. Discovered by French chemist Henri Moissan in a meteorite crater in Arizona, this gemstone was initially mistaken for diamonds due to its extraordinary brilliance. Later, it was revealed to be silicon carbide, a compound that can be recreated in a laboratory setting. Today, lab-created Moissanite brings the enchanting beauty of this gemstone within reach of jewelry lovers worldwide.

The Composition of Moissanite

At its core, Moissanite is composed of silicon carbide, a compound of silicon and carbon. This unique chemical composition gives Moissanite its exceptional properties. The crystal structure of Moissanite, with its hexagonal symmetry, contributes to its stunning light performance and refractive properties. Its optical properties, including its high refractive index and exceptional light dispersion, create a brilliance and fire that rivals and even surpasses that of diamonds.

The Brilliance of Moissanite

Moissanite's brilliance is one of its most remarkable features. It exhibits a stunning play of light, thanks to its high refractive index. The light entering the stone is refracted and reflected internally, resulting in breathtaking flashes of rainbow-colored fire. This extraordinary brilliance sets Moissanite apart and makes it a true showstopper.

In fact, Moissanite has a higher refractive index than diamonds, which means it reflects more light and creates more brilliance. The dispersion of light in Moissanite is also exceptional, with its ability to split white light into its spectral colors. These unique optical properties make Moissanite an ideal choice for those seeking a ring that will dazzle and delight.

Moissanite vs. Diamonds: A Comparison

While diamonds have long been regarded as the ultimate gemstone for engagement rings and fine jewelry, Moissanite offers several advantages that make it a compelling alternative. Let's explore some key points of comparison:

Hardness and durability: Diamonds are known for their exceptional hardness, ranking as the hardest mineral on the Mohs scale. However, Moissanite is a close contender, ranking at 9.25 on the Mohs scale. This makes Moissanite highly resistant to scratches and suitable for everyday wear.

Color and clarity: Diamonds come in a range of colors, with the rarest and most valuable being colorless. Moissanite, on the other hand, is typically near-colorless, with some stones displaying a slight yellow or greenish hue. In terms of clarity, Moissanite is also an excellent choice, as it is often free from visible inclusions.

Size and cost: Moissanite offers the advantage of being more affordable than diamonds, allowing individuals to choose larger stone sizes without breaking the bank. This affordability factor makes Moissanite an attractive option for those seeking a statement piece of jewelry.

Environmental Impact of Moissanite

For those who value ethical and sustainable practices, Moissanite is a responsible choice. Unlike diamonds, which are often associated with environmental concerns and conflicts, Moissanite is created in a controlled laboratory environment. This eliminates the need for mining and reduces the ecological footprint associated with traditional diamond extraction. By choosing Moissanite, individuals can embrace a more eco-friendly approach to fine jewelry without compromising on beauty or quality.

Maintenance and Care Tips for Moissanite Diamond Rings

To ensure the long-lasting beauty of Moissanite diamond rings, proper maintenance and care are essential. Cleaning the ring regularly with mild soapy water and a soft brush will help remove dirt and debris. It's also advisable to store the ring in a separate jewelry box or pouch to prevent scratching and damage. Periodic professional maintenance and inspections by a reputable jeweler can help ensure that the ring remains in optimal condition.
